Why Location Matters for Your Marketing Team
Choosing the right city can significantly impact your retreat’s success. Look for locations that are easily accessible, offer a variety of activities, and have venues that cater to smaller groups. For example, cities like Austin, Denver, and San Diego not only have vibrant cultures but also host a range of venues perfect for intimate gatherings.

Planning Timeline
8-12 Weeks Before Your Retreat
- Week 12: Define retreat goals and objectives.
- Week 10: Research and shortlist venues.
- Week 8: Visit potential venues if possible; finalize the venue selection.
- Week 7: Confirm venue and book rooms.
- Week 6: Plan activities and send initial invites.
- Week 4: Finalize catering and AV requirements.
- Week 2: Confirm all logistics with vendors.
- Week 1: Prepare final agenda and welcome materials.

Risk Mitigation
- Venue Cancellation: Ensure you understand the cancellation policy. Book flexible options to avoid penalties.
- Weather Issues: Choose venues with both indoor and outdoor options to accommodate changes.
- Vendor Reliability: Confirm vendor contracts and have backup options ready.
